The Burnaby Association for Community Inclusion (BACI), established in 1956, is a non-profit organization dedicated to providing innovative services to over 1,000 individuals with developmental disabilities and their families in Metro Vancouver. BACI focuses on inclusion and person-centered practices, supporting individuals in reaching their goals across various areas of life such as work, learning, and community engagement.
As a progressive agency, BACI actively seeks to lead systemic change within the community and social policy sectors by exploring new service delivery models and collaborating with businesses and advocates. Guided by its Theory of Change, BACI emphasizes the pillars of Being, Becoming, and Belonging to build comprehensive support services and foster diverse and inclusive social connections.
